Job Description:
Job Overview of Bilingual Spanish Clinician - School Based
(Westchester County)The School-Based Clinician provides direct
clinical services (evaluations, assessments, treatment, individual,
family and group therapy) in the assigned school district. The
School-Based Clinician engages with school personnel to assess and
coordinate services and participate in activities for students and
their families taking place during and after school hours.Essential
Duties of Bilingual Spanish Clinician- School Based (Westchester
County)Key duties of this position include, but are not limited to,
the following:Develops and implements clinically appropriate
treatment plans and all related documentation for client
recordsProvides at least 25 billable hours per week of
psychotherapy to clients and their families using individual,
group, family intervention as well as other agency approved
evidenced-based treatment modalities, including off-site
visitsPromotes integrated, person-centered careGenerates and
monitor proper communication with internal and external
stakeholders (i.e., schools, protective services, etc.) and
maintains records of communicationsServes as on call clinician as
scheduled during rotating basisMaintains knowledge of OMH
regulations as they relate to clinical practiceEssential
Qualifications of Bilingual Spanish Clinician (Westchester
County)Key qualifications include:Minimum of one-year experience
and licensed (LMSW, LMHC, LMFT). NYS- LMSW or LCSW
preferred.Relevant clinical experience with children, adolescent
and familiesKnowledge of and experience with multiple modalities
and evidence-based InterventionsStrong computer skills, with
knowledge of electronic health record systemsExcellent oral and
written communication skills requiredAbility to meet session
productivity standardsBenefits of Bilingual Spanish Clinician
